Ensenada, July 13.- In a demonstration of the commitment to public health and the well-being of the population, the president of Mexico, Claudia Sheinbaum Pardo, and the governor of the Pilar Avila Olmeda, announced a historic investment of more than 430 million pesos to strengthen the hospital infrastructure of the entity through five strategic projects.
